Complete Electrolyser Setup – Alkaline, AEM, PEM & More

Get your electrolysis research running on day one. The Redox-Flow Complete Electrolyser Setup bundles a modular electrolyzer cell, programmable power supply, peristaltic pump, and gas separation unit into a single, ready-to-assemble system – engineered for labs working across alkaline, anion exchange membrane (AEM), and PEM water electrolysis.

At the heart of the system is our X-Cell electrolyzer, a flexible test cell built for repeatable, high-quality data. Choose between 2.5 cm × 2.5 cm or 5 cm × 5 cm active areas, and configure the current collectors and gaskets to match your electrochemistry – nickel, titanium, stainless steel, gold-coated titanium, platinum-coated titanium, or copper current collectors, with or without an interdigitated flow field, paired with PTFE, EPDM, or VITON gaskets. The main flow body is machined from corrosion-resistant PEEK (PTFE also available), rated for continuous operation up to 90°C and pressures below 10 bar, with high chemical resistance including 30 wt% KOH – so the cell holds up whether you’re screening alkaline electrolytes or running membrane-based setups. Aside from the current collectors and electrodes, the electrolyte only ever contacts corrosion-resistant polymers, which matters when you need to keep electrodes and catalysts free of metal dissolution and poisoning.

Every setup ships with the fittings, tubing, and reservoirs you need to get running fast: a 2-channel peristaltic pump for precise electrolyte circulation, glass/polypropylene bottles with purpose-built lids or PP/PTFE reservoirs with multiport lids, 1/8″ Swagelok-compatible tubing, test wires, and a programmable power supply for controlled current and voltage input. An optional gas separation unit is available for setups that need to isolate evolved hydrogen and oxygen downstream of the cell.

Current collectors can also be bought individually in any of the available materials and flow-field configurations, so you can keep iterating on cell chemistry without buying a whole new cell each time. Because every research program runs different chemistries, membranes and electrodes are sold separately – browse our full selection to match your MEA to this system.

Electrolyzer cell specifications

Spec Detail
Active area 2.5 cm × 2.5 cm or 5 cm × 5 cm – for others, please make an inquiry
Flow body material PEEK (PTFE also available), corrosion-resistant
Current collector designs With or without interdigitated flow field
Current collector materials Nickel, titanium, stainless steel, copper, gold-coated titanium, or platinum-coated titanium
Operating temperature Up to 90°C
Pressure rating < 10 bar (not designed for high-pressure operation)
pH range Full range (material-dependent)
Chemical resistance High resistance, including 30 wt% KOH
Fittings Swagelok, 1/8″ tubing compatible
Gasket/spacer materials PTFE, EPDM, or VITON
